// A canary promotes to the next ring only when ALL of the
// following hold for the full observation window: error rate
// below baseline plus the tolerance delta, p99 latency within
// 1.2x of the control group, and zero crash-loop events.
// Any single violation aborts and rolls back immediately; we
// deliberately do not average across windows, since short
// spikes have masked real regressions before. The constant
// below was validated against the build identified by the
// token on the next line.

session token of kagup-hahaf = htk3_2b8

**Meeting notes — FD leak hunt, Corvette-sync daemon (excerpt)**

We confirmed descriptor counts climb roughly 40 per hour under idle load, pointing at the retry path rather than the hot loop. The repro harness now captures lsof-style dumps every five minutes, and early evidence implicates sockets abandoned after timeout without close. Reviewers should scrutinize error branches in the reconnect module. The investigation is coordinated by the engineer named below.

signatory, yahog-badug: Quenix Ulaael

Leadership Review Briefing — Harkwell JV Proposal

For the incoming director: Harkwell Systems proposes a 60/40 joint venture to manufacture the Veltrix sensor line in Dorrenport. Capital commitment is modest; governance terms are not. Legal flags the exclusivity clause as one-sided. Ops supports; Finance is split. Decision needed before the Harkwell board meets next month. The context that matters most is summarized in the confidential line below.

management briefing: Headcount on the Druath team goes from 3 to 140 by the end of October. Gross margin on Druath came in at 20 percent against a plan of 15 percent.